Ship (A ) is located 4 km north and 3 km east of ship (B ). Ship (A ) has a velocity of (20 kmh ⁻¹ ) towards the south and ship (B ) is moving at (40 kmh ⁻¹ ) in a direction (37^ ) north of east. (X ) and (Y )-axes are along east and north directions, respectively.
Options
- AVelocity of (A ) relative to (B ) is (-32 i -44 j )
- BPosition of (A ) relative to (B ) as a function of time is given by ( r _ A B =(3-32 t) i +(4-44 t) j )
- CVelocity of (A ) relative to (B ) is (32 i -44 j )
- DPosition of (A ) relative to (B ) as a function of time is given by ((32 t i -44 t j ) )
Correct answer
B. Position of (A ) relative to (B ) as a function of time is given by ( r _ A B =(3-32 t) i +(4-44 t) j )
